Force a line ellipsis
#test { text-overflow:ellipsis; White-space:nowrap; Overflow:hidden; width:20px;} Text-overflow supports 2 values: Ellipsis is the default value for displaying ellipses and clip for clipping text. The function of White-space:nowrap is to not let the contents of the element be folded in a row and displayed on one line. The Overflow:hidden is hidden for overflow, with the aim of exceeding the element's wide height to no longer appear. width:20px; Sets the width of the element, which displays an ellipsis when the content exceeds that width.
